SAIC is seeking a Automotive Hardware in Loop (HIL) Engineer to join our team in Sterling Heights, Michigan.

This position is Hybrid/Remote.

Responsibilities:
  • Design, Develop, and Test Emulated Virtual ECU Modules: Design and develop emulated virtual Electronic Control Unit (ECU) modules and sensors, ensuring they accurately mimic real-world behavior on both physical and virtual CAN bus networks.
  • CAN Bus Profiling: Utilize CAN profiling tools to assess CAN bus load, identify potential bottlenecks, and optimize system performance.
  • Collaborative Problem Solving: Work effectively within cross-functional teams to identify root issues, troubleshoot problems, and provide innovative solutions to ensure the seamless integration of emulated components into the automotive systems.

Qualifications:
  • Strong Computer Science Fundamentals: Possess a solid foundation in computer science, including data structures, computer architecture, real-time operating systems, device drivers, and embedded systems programming.
  • Programming Proficiency: Have hands-on experience in programming with C/C++ for developing and debugging emulated applications and device drivers.
  • CAN Bus Expertise: Demonstrate a deep understanding of CAN bus networking protocols, particularly J1939, as well as Ethernet and GPIO communication.
  • Source Control: Proficient in using GIT source control to manage code repositories, track changes, and collaborate effectively with team members.
  • Emulation Tools: Experience with development using emulation tools such as SIMICS or Vector CANoe is a plus and will be considered an advantage
